Home
last modified time | relevance | path

Searched refs:BinaryOpICStub (Results 1 – 14 of 14) sorted by relevance

/external/v8/src/
Dcode-stubs.h1830 class BinaryOpICStub : public HydrogenCodeStub {
1832 BinaryOpICStub(Isolate* isolate, Token::Value op) in BinaryOpICStub() function
1838 BinaryOpICStub(Isolate* isolate, const BinaryOpICState& state) in BinaryOpICStub() function
1909 class BinaryOpWithAllocationSiteStub final : public BinaryOpICStub {
1912 : BinaryOpICStub(isolate, op) {} in BinaryOpWithAllocationSiteStub()
1915 : BinaryOpICStub(isolate, state) {} in BinaryOpWithAllocationSiteStub()
1925 DEFINE_HYDROGEN_CODE_STUB(BinaryOpWithAllocationSite, BinaryOpICStub);
Dcode-stubs-hydrogen.cc1515 HValue* CodeStubGraphBuilder<BinaryOpICStub>::BuildCodeInitializedStub() { in BuildCodeInitializedStub()
1518 HValue* left = GetParameter(BinaryOpICStub::kLeft); in BuildCodeInitializedStub()
1519 HValue* right = GetParameter(BinaryOpICStub::kRight); in BuildCodeInitializedStub()
1586 Handle<Code> BinaryOpICStub::GenerateCode() { in GenerateCode()
Dcode-factory.cc128 BinaryOpICStub stub(isolate, op); in BinaryOpIC()
Dcode-stubs.cc272 void BinaryOpICStub::GenerateAheadOfTime(Isolate* isolate) { in GenerateAheadOfTime()
275 BinaryOpICStub stub(isolate, static_cast<Token::Value>(op)); in GenerateAheadOfTime()
284 void BinaryOpICStub::PrintState(std::ostream& os) const { // NOLINT in PrintState()
290 void BinaryOpICStub::GenerateAheadOfTime(Isolate* isolate, in GenerateAheadOfTime()
292 BinaryOpICStub stub(isolate, state); in GenerateAheadOfTime()
4264 void BinaryOpICStub::InitializeDescriptor(CodeStubDescriptor* descriptor) { in InitializeDescriptor()
/external/v8/src/ic/
Dic.cc2668 BinaryOpICStub stub(isolate(), state); in Transition()
2703 Handle<Object> left = args.at<Object>(BinaryOpICStub::kLeft); in RUNTIME_FUNCTION()
2704 Handle<Object> right = args.at<Object>(BinaryOpICStub::kRight); in RUNTIME_FUNCTION()
/external/v8/src/arm64/
Dcode-stubs-arm64.cc945 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/x64/
Dcode-stubs-x64.cc1631 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/s390/
Dcode-stubs-s390.cc927 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/ia32/
Dcode-stubs-ia32.cc1745 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/x87/
Dcode-stubs-x87.cc1454 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/ppc/
Dcode-stubs-ppc.cc952 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/mips64/
Dcode-stubs-mips64.cc984 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/mips/
Dcode-stubs-mips.cc986 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()
/external/v8/src/arm/
Dcode-stubs-arm.cc906 BinaryOpICStub::GenerateAheadOfTime(isolate); in GenerateStubsAheadOfTime()